A boldly executed ink signature of Forrest King Moses, the American folk artist and son of the legendary Grandma Moses (Anna Mary Robertson Moses). Signed in full — Forrest King Moses — in flowing cursive across a period index card, this piece offers an uncommon opportunity to acquire a hand-signed example from one of America's most celebrated folk art families.

Forrest King Moses was a folk artist whose work reflects an intrinsic feeling for color and design, painting in a style very much like his mother's, celebrating a fading rural life in the Adirondack Mountains of Eagle Bridge, New York. Born in 1893, Moses began painting at the age of fifty-six, having spent his earlier years as a farmer.
